Introduction
Hangars are large, enclosed structures used for housing aircraft, spacecraft, or military equipment. They serve as storage, maintenance, and shelter for these valuable assets. Let’s delve into the meaning of hangars and their significance in various industries.

Importance of Hangars
Hangars provide protection from the elements, security, and facilitate maintenance and repairs. They are essential for ensuring the longevity and functionality of aircraft and other equipment.
